The Omega Epsilon Chapter was chartered at West Virginia Northern Community College on February 22, 1973 less than one year after the college was established.

Membership in Phi Theta Kappa is conferred on community college students who have established a record of academic excellence as adjudged by the college faculty. Initiates must also be of good moral character and possess qualities of good citizenship. The purpose of Phi Theta Kappa is to cultivate fellowship among students at two-year colleges through the United States.
